Residential Property Solicitor – Birmingham – 5+ Years' Experience – Competitive Salary + Bonus + Hybrid

An established, full-service law firm is looking to recruit a Residential Property Solicitor for its Birmingham office. This CQS-accredited conveyancing team forms part of a firm with a network of offices across the UK.

This is a fantastic opportunity for an experienced Residential Property Solicitor in Birmingham to take on a full caseload with autonomy, supported by conveyancing assistants and a well-established local client base.

Offering hybrid working after probation, an annual bonus linked to fee income and a generous holiday package including a bonus holiday scheme, this role is ideal for a Residential Property Solicitor seeking quality work, a strong benefits package and genuine work-life balance.

The Role

  • Managing a caseload of residential conveyancing matters from instruction through to completion
  • Handling freehold and leasehold sales and purchases
  • Dealing with remortgages and equity release transactions
  • Investigating and verifying freehold and leasehold titles
  • Handling transfers of equity and matrimonial property matters
  • Supervising and mentoring conveyancing assistants
  • Developing relationships with clients and contacts in the local area
  • Cross-referring clients to other departments across the firm
  • Working in line with CQS protocols and the firm's compliance requirements

The Candidate

  • Solicitor, Licensed Conveyancer or Legal Executive with at least 5 years' full-time fee earning experience
  • Hands-on experience managing a residential conveyancing caseload
  • Strong technical knowledge across sales, purchases, remortgages, equity release and transfers of equity
  • Good knowledge of the local area and its property market
  • Experience supervising or mentoring support staff
  • Excellent communication and client care skills
  • Well organised with strong attention to detail
  • Committed to CQS protocols and high professional standards
  • Team player with a positive, proactive attitude
